Seoul, South Korea – In response to the continuing military conflict between Israel and Iran, the South Korean Ministry of Foreign Affairs announced today that it is raising its travel advisory for Iran to Level 3 (Advisory to Evacuate) effective from 1 PM today. Simultaneously, the ministry is escalating the travel alert level for specific regions within Israel to Level 3, starting at 8 PM tonight.

The decision, announced on June 17th, reflects growing concerns about the safety and security of South Korean citizens in the region. The existing Level 3 travel alert for certain areas of Iran will remain in place, while the Special Travel Advisory previously issued for other parts of the country will be elevated to Level 3, effectively designating the entire nation of Iran as a Level 3 travel warning zone.

Similarly, the Special Travel Advisory for select areas within Israel will be raised to Level 3 at 8 PM tonight. The existing Level 3 and Level 4 (Travel Ban) advisories for other regions of Israel will remain unchanged.

The Ministry of Foreign Affairs strongly advises South Korean citizens currently residing in the affected areas to evacuate to safer locations as soon as possible. Furthermore, the ministry urges individuals to cancel or postpone any planned travel to Iran.

Given the escalating tensions and the unpredictable nature of the conflict, we believe it is imperative to take these precautionary measures to ensure the safety of our citizens, a spokesperson for the Ministry stated.

The Ministry of Foreign Affairs will continue to closely monitor the situation and provide updates as necessary. South Korean citizens in the region are encouraged to register with the embassy and consulate for the latest information and assistance.
